In our podcast series Deep Dive we take you on a journey through applied science projects by young researchers from Trier University of Applied Sciences. Together with experts from industry and academia, we discuss current related issues and unravel the science behind the innovations of tomorrow.⁠⁠
In this sixth episode, we speak with Jessica Plaßmann, a PhD student in Engineering at Hochschule Trier. Her research focuses on testing the strength and durability of objects without actually breaking them. To do this, she uses two highly specialized methods: digital holography and speckle shearography. For a long time, this approach was not widely adopted, but it is now gaining traction.
